DHAKA: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ina has inaugurated the third national council of Awami Swechchhasebak League, an associate body and volunteer wing of the ruling Awami League.

Sheikh Hasina, also the president of the Awami League, inaugurated the council by releasing pigeons and balloons at the historic Suhrawardy Udyan on Saturday (Nov 16) morning.

General Secretary of Awami League and Road Transport and Bridges Minister Obaidul Quader, Awami League Organizing Secretary and founding president of Swechchhasebak League AFM Bahauddin Nasim also attended on the dais.

Swechchhasebak League is holding a council in which former Bangladesh Chhatra League (BCL) leaders may get top posts in the new committee.

A total of 1,975 councillors and 18,000 delegates have likely joined the council with around 15,000 guests.

Second session of the council will be held at Institution of Engineers, Bangladesh (IEB) auditorium in the afternoon.

Councillors will propose names of new president and general secretary who will be finalised after a meeting with the candidates.
